A Botanist’s Guide to Tradition and Treachery
- A Saffron Everleigh Mystery
- By: Kate Khavari
- Narrated by: Jodie Harris
- Length: 12 hrs and 1 min
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
Saffron Everleigh is newly engaged and full of optimism as she sets off on the adventure of a lifetime for any scientist: a research expedition. She sails to newly formed Turkey with her fiancé, Alexander Ashton, and a bevy of fellow researchers under the watchful and reformed eye of Dr. Henry. With only two other women on board, Saffron soon finds she is right back in the same infuriatingly misogynistic environment that marked the earliest days of her career. Only this time, Saffron is determined to show everyone, including Alexander, that she can handle the trials of an expedition.

The Meridian Murder
- Thorne & Linus: Cartographic Mysteries, Book 3
- By: Robert Walker
- Narrated by: Mike Hammond's voice replica
- Length: 7 hrs and 40 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
A twelve-year land war. Two dead lovers. And a map that's been lying longer than anyone's been fighting. California, 1879. When surveyor Silas Thorne is commissioned to draw the definitive boundary between two feuding ranching families in the San Joaquin Valley, the assignment looks straight forward: one meridian line, eight hundred acres of disputed ground, and a territorial judge who wants the matter settled. Then two young lovers from the rival families turn up dead on the disputed strip, and nothing about the valley is what the records claim. A crime measured in inches.

Dead Man's Bells
- Cozy Murder Mystery (Mrs Holt's Mysteries, Book 1)
- By: Eva Rowe
- Narrated by: C. L. Arabelle
- Length: 2 hrs and 2 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
When Margaret Holt retreats to a quiet Cotswolds village after the death of her husband, the former Prime Minister, she expects peace, a neglected garden, and the chance to finally be herself. What she gets is a dead journalist, a detective who underestimates her, and a secret that reaches all the way back to Downing Street. Maggie spent thirty years watching powerful people from three steps behind. She noticed everything. Nobody noticed her. That was always her advantage. Dead Man's Bells is a British cozy murder mystery and the first book in the Mrs Holt's Mysteries series.

Lost in the Dark
- By: Debra Webb
- Narrated by: Allyson Ryan
- Length: 11 hrs and 33 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all1
-
Performance1
-
Story1
Dr. CJ Patterson returns to her Alabama hometown when her estranged sister, Shelley, is found murdered in the woods. For CJ it means diving headfirst into a painful life she left behind. CJ reluctantly partners with Detective Kevin Braddock, and the complicated romantic history they share is far from over. They soon zero in on Shelley’s abusive ex-boyfriend and a local crime boss who controls the struggling mill village’s illicit enterprises. But anyone is suspect in a town with so many secrets. Even Shelley died with a few of her own.

The Innocence of Father Brown
- Father Brown, Book 1
- By: G. K. Chesterton
- Narrated by: Nicholas Boulton
- Length: 8 hrs and 32 mins
- Unabridged
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
Father Brown, a modest, mild-mannered priest with a sharp intellect and even sharper sense of the human condition, is thrown into a series of mysteries which often baffle both his peers and the authorities. Despite his humble appearance, Father Brown can easily detect falsehoods, see through disguises and defy tampered logic to get to the truth. From cases of theft, fraud and murders with no apparent weapon, Brown remains calm in the face of evil time and time again, utilising compassion, empathy and keen intuition.
